6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

In spite of strong contractions, the fetus cannot descend through the pelvis because of the presence of an unsurmountable barrier preventing its descent. Can occur anywhere in the pelvis but usually occurs at the pelvic brim. Can result in prolonged latent, active or expulsive phase depending on which area of the birth canal the obstruction is present.

Back

OBSTRUCTED LABOR
